Understanding Orders of Protection

An order of protection, also called a restraining order, is a crucial legal tool designed to ensure the safety of individuals who may be dealing with threats, harassment, or violence from someone in their family or household. It serves as a court-issued document–signed by a judge–that compels the alleged perpetrator to avoid any form of contact with the person who requested the order of protection.

Under Missouri Revised Statute §455.020, anybody who is a victim of domestic violence, stalking or sexual assault can file an restraining order alleging those actions against a current relative or household member.

If a judge evaluates the petition and thinks there is justifiable reason, they can provide an “ex parte order of protection,” which limits contact between the alleged victim and their alleged abuser. The ex parte order is issued before a hearing and remains in effect until all parties gather for a court appearance. If a hearing doesn’t take place within 15 days, the order of protection automatically expires. After the hearing, a judge can issue a full order that lasts between 180 days to up to two years, depending on how serious a threat the Osage County, MO judge thinks you are.

Common Situations Involving Orders of Protection in Osage County, MO

Missouri’s Domestic Violence Act presents two primary instances where someone can file an order of protection: abuse and stalking.

  1. Abuse — Abuse can be acts, attempts or threats involving:
    • Mistreating a pet
    • Assault, or putting another person in fear of being physically injured
    • Battery, or inflicting physical harm
    • Coercion, or leveraging threats to pressure a person to comply
    • Harassment, or participating in a course of conduct that “alarms or causes distress to another person and serves no legitimate purpose”
    • Sexual assault
    • Unlawful imprisonment, or detaining somebody somewhere against their will
  2. Stalking Stalking means deliberately participating in an unwanted course of conduct that causes alarm.
    • Alarm means to cause fear of physical harm
    • Course of conduct means two or more acts that “serve no legitimate purpose” like following, monitoring, observing, surveilling, threatening, or communicating through any medium or device

What to Do After Being Served With an Order of Protection

Immediate Actions

Whenever served with an order of protection in Osage County, MO, it is imperative to take immediate and deliberate steps to protect your rights and interests:

  • Read the order thoroughly — Begin by carefully reading the order of protection document you’ve been served. Comprehend its terms and restrictions to guarantee compliance. While you may not agree with everything it says, comprehending it and abiding by it until the hearing is in your long-term best interest.
  • Obey the order — Adhere strictly to the stipulations mentioned in the order of protection. Any violation can result in severe legal consequences, like criminal charges.
  • Document all communication — Maintain a comprehensive record of any interactions, interactions or incidents related to the person who requested the order of protection. This record can serve as crucial evidence in your defense.
  • Contact an order of protection defense lawyer — Without delay, get in touch with a knowledgeable attorney with expertise in order of protection cases. Obtaining legal representation is vital to protect your rights and future most effectively.
  • Notify your attorney — Give all applicable information with your attorney, including details of the situation that resulted in the order of protection. Transparency is key to building a robust defense.
  • Restrictions on possessions — If the order of protection includes restrictions on entering your home or possessions, abide by these restrictions to prevent further legal complications.

The Legal Process

After taking prompt steps post being served an order of protection, it’s vital to understand the legal process that will occur:

  • Filing a response — Your attorney will assist you in drafting and filing a response to the order of protection. This response will detail your side of the story and the legal defenses you have.
  • Court dates — Stay informed of the court dates and hearings associated with your case. Participate in all scheduled court appearances with your attorney to make sure your voice is heard and the court does not side with the petitioner before hearing your side of the story. The hearing usually comprises:
    • Presentation of evidence
    • Witness testimony
    • Cross-examination
    • Legal arguments
    • Approval or rejection of a protection order, including the duration and explanation of terms (if granted)

Consequences of an Order of Protection in Osage County, MO, Missouri

Encountering an order of protection can lead to a range of notable consequences that go beyond the courtroom:

  • Restrictions on contact — The primary consequence is the imposed restriction on reaching out to the protected party. This can interfere with personal relationships, especially if you have in common children, a residence, or other common interests.
  • Impact on personal life — Orders of protection can lead to the loss of personal freedoms, like restrictions on where you can go and who you can associate with.
  • Criminal charges — Violating the terms of an order of protection can lead to criminal charges, like arrest and potential incarceration.
  • Firearm restrictions — A respondent under an order of protection may be banned from having firearms under federal law.
  • Suspension of concealed carry permit — A concealed carry permit may be suspended if the holder becomes subject to a valid full order of protection.
  • Immigration consequences — If you’re an immigrant, having an order of protection imposed on you may have consequences. Breaking an order of protection can also result in immigration-related issues.
